"99Mo/99mTc Radionuclide Generators" optimization: new quality control standards of alumina columns and kinetic study of molybdenum adsorption on α alumina

Description
Radiopharmaceutical preparations (RP) or radiopharmaceuticals are medicinal products which, when ready for use, contain one or more radionuclides (radioactive isotopes) included for a medicinal purpose (diagnostic or therapeutic). In the nuclear medicine department, the reconstitution of a radiopharmaceutical is done by labelling a chemical molecule, the vector, with known pharmacokinetic and pharmacodynamics properties by a radionuclide, the marker. In vivo monitoring after administration of the RP is achieved usually by detecting the gamma radiation emitted by the radionuclide (scintigraphy). Technetium-99m (99mTc) is the most used radionuclide in 99% of nuclear medicine prescriptions. 99mTc is obtained by elution from "99Mo/99mTc radionuclide generators" delivered once or twice a week in each nuclear medicine department. This system allows the separation of the daughter radionuclide (99mTc) from the parent radionuclide (99Mo) fixed on a chromatographic column loaded with aluminium oxide (Al2O3). The amount of 99mTc recovered (Elution yield) depends on the efficiency of this system relative to the physicochemical interactions of the eluent (Isotonic Sodium chloride) with the adsorbate (99Mo/99mTc) and the stationary phase (Al2O3).
